[H3] 4. Spindle Ensemble at The Cornish Bank [.H2]

Spindle Ensemble are a neo-impressionist chamber ensemble from Bristol, signed to Hidden Notes Records. Performing original compositions combining elements of Classical and Jazz idioms creating music of a cinematic nature with elements of improvisation.

[H3] 5. The Titane - Cornwall Film Festival [.H2]

A young man with a bruised face is discovered in an airport. He says his name is Adrien Legrand, a child who disappeared 10 years ago. As he's finally reunited with his father, gruesome murders start piling up in the region. This Palme d'Or winner from director Julia Ducounau (Raw) explores themes of gender, identity, and sexuality through body horror. This is a captioned screening.
